This carpet was aquired in the western Xinjiang region. It is from the turn of the 20th century, but still in great shape. It depicst a wonderful scene of a Crane and a pomegranate tree. Pomegranates symbolize fertility in wealth, and they are a common motif in Khotan carpets. Instead of stylized designs however, this beautiful picture carpet is captivating and unique. Its soft reds and beiges will add a delicate touch to your home or office, and bring a snse of wonder to any hallway..

This antique rug is made of wool with cotton foundation, a .5 in. (2cm) thick pile, and about 100 knots per inch. It is older, but in good shape , and will easily last several more decades.

In this part of the world, families often do not sleep in beds but instead wrap themselves in these rugs to keep out the biting winter cold. They are warm, durable, and made for family use.

Khotan is one of the ancient cities on the famous Silk Road. For centuries, the carpets from this area have been highly prized for their craftsmanship and beauty. This area is also known as Samarkand, but its current official name as part of China is the Xinjiang Uyghur Autonomous Region. One main difference between these and other "oriental" rugs is that these will not shrink if they are washed. This carpet will last a long, long time, and is easily kept in good condition.
